Mathematically, this constraint implies that the material derivative discussed below of the density must vanish to ensure incompressible flow.

An equivalent statement that implies incompressibility is that the divergence of the flow velocity is zero see the derivation below, which illustrates why. In fluid mechanics or more generally continuum mechanics, incompressible flow isochoric flow refers to a flow in which the material density is constant within a fluid parcelan infinitesimal volume that moves with the flow velocity. Equations of incompressible fluid flow in most situations of general interest, the flow of a conventional liquid, such as water, is incompressible to a high degree of accuracy.
